研究当动态干扰或同信道干扰存在时,如何提高抗干扰GPS接收机的稳健性问题.在干扰来向上,通过增加微分约束条件,可以将零陷展宽,从而提高其稳健性.主要研究3种稳健自适应抗干扰算法:稳健的功率倒置(PI)算法、加载的稳健功率倒置算法和稳健特征向量投影(EP)算法.3种算法均不需要预知GPS信号和干扰信号的来向等先验信息.仿真结果表明,以上3种稳健算法适用于当干扰源是运动的或同信道干扰源的情形.
